On-page SEO refers to the optimization techniques used directly on a website to improve its search engine ranking and visibility. It involves optimizing various elements such as content, HTML code, and site structure to make it easier for search engines to crawl and understand your website’s content.
Here are some tips and tricks for effectively optimizing on-page SEO:
Research relevant keywords your target audience is searching for and incorporate them strategically throughout your website’s content. This will help search engines understand the purpose of your website and rank it higher for those specific keywords.
High-quality, engaging content attracts visitors and increases the chances of them sharing and linking your website. This generates valuable backlinks, which are an essential factor in SEO ranking.
Title tags and meta descriptions are the first things users see when your website appears on search engine results pages. Make sure they accurately describe your content and include relevant keywords for better ranking.
Users have a short attention span, and if your website takes too long to load, they will likely click away. Additionally, site speed is also a factor in SEO ranking. Optimize images, reduce unnecessary plugins, and use caching techniques to improve site speed.
Internal linking improves website navigation and helps search engines understand the hierarchy and relevance of your content. Make sure to use relevant anchor text and link to pages with related content.
